How BPO Has Evolved into an Innovation Partner

In today's business landscape, outsourcing has evolved far beyond a simple cost-cutting exercise. Many organisations now view Business Process Outsourcing (BPO) as a driver of continuous innovation a means to enhance performance, efficiency, and strategic agility.
What was once transactional has become transformational.
From Cost Efficiency to Innovation Partnership
Traditionally, organisations outsourced functions such as finance and accounting, human resources, procurement, and legal operations to lower costs and access specialised expertise. While these benefits remain important, leading organisations now expect more from their outsourcing partners not just operational efficiency, but measurable innovation.
Forward-thinking companies treat BPO providers as strategic partners. These partners help redesign workflows, improve service quality, and introduce new technologies such as automation, advanced analytics, and AI-enabled insights.
How BPO Enables Innovation
Real-world examples show how innovation can be embedded within outsourcing relationships when the right foundations are in place.
- Predictive Analytics for Cost Reduction
An insurance company deployed analytics tools developed by its BPO provider to identify claims likely to require reprocessing. This reduced rework by nearly 50%, delivering significant operational cost savings. - Process Optimisation in Manufacturing
A leading aerospace manufacturer partnered with its outsourcing provider to redesign vendor management and delivery processes. On-time delivery improved from 60% to 85%, while overall processing time fell by almost 20%. - Smarter Supply Chains for Retail
A major supermarket chain leveraged BPO-driven forecasting tools to improve product availability from 80% to 95%. At the same time, inventory levels were reduced by 27% and stock errors fell by 50%.
These examples highlight that innovation through BPO extends well beyond technology adoption. It encompasses data-driven decision-making, stronger governance, and continuous performance improvement.
The Keys to Successful, Innovative Outsourcing
Unlocking innovation through outsourcing requires more than selecting a capable vendor, it demands a genuine partnership. Research shows that the most successful BPO relationships share three core elements:
- Aligned Incentives
Both client and provider must benefit from innovation outcomes, not just cost savings. Gain-sharing arrangements and innovation-linked incentives encourage providers to deliver meaningful improvements. - Strong Governance Structures
Innovation thrives on collaboration. Organisations that establish joint innovation committees, conduct regular performance reviews, and create dedicated forums such as “innovation days” consistently achieve better outcomes. - Empowered Teams
Innovation is driven by people. Both parties must assign skilled, credible, and empowered professionals who can make strategic decisions and drive change effectively.
